Rainey, Kizer, Reviere & Bell, PLC Announces Two New Partners

Martin, TN (January 18, 2023) – Allison S. Whitledge (Martin) and Rebecca P. Biehslich (Martin) have been named as Members of  Rainey, Kizer, Reviere & Bell, PLC. Allison S. Whitledge and Rebecca P. Biehslich, formerly of Whitledge & Biehslich, PLLC, joined  Rainey, Kizer, Reviere & Bell, PLC on September 1, 2022.

Allison S. Whitledge has a general civil practice which primarily includes divorce, child support, child custody, estate planning and probate,  education/school law, business formations, and real estate transactions. Additionally, Allison currently serves as Corporate Counsel for the City of Fulton, Kentucky and is the Weakley County attorney for Weakley County, Tennessee as well as the attorney for the Town of Obion  and Board attorney for Fulton County Board of Education.

Allison obtained her Doctor of Jurisprudence degree from Mississippi College School of Law in 2003. She is admitted to practice in all state  courts in the Commonwealth of Kentucky and in the United States District Court for the Western Districts of Kentucky and Tennessee.  Allison is admitted to practice in all courts of the state of Tennessee and before all state and federal courts in Mississippi and the United  States Court of Appeals for the Fifth Circuit.

Allison is a member of the Kentucky Bar Association, Tennessee Bar Association, Weakley County Bar Association, and is the President of the  1st Judicial Circuit Bar Association. She resides in Martin, Tennessee with her husband, Dr. Joshua Whitledge, daughter, Reagan, and  son, Drew.

Rebecca P. Biehslich has a general civil practice which primarily includes estate planning and probate, real estate transactions, business  (corporate) law, collection work, landlord/tenant disputes, divorce and child custody, and municipal law. Additionally, Rebecca currently  serves as Corporate Counsel for the Fulton Electric System, Hickman Electric System, Fulton Industrial Development Authority, Fulton  County Industrial Development Authority, and the Fulton County Transit Authority.

Rebecca obtained her Doctor of Jurisprudence degree from the University of Louisville Louis D. Brandies School of Law in 1997. Rebecca  also holds a Master of Public Administration from Murray State University and a Bachelor of Science from Union University. She is admitted  to practice in all state courts in the Commonwealth of Kentucky, and she is also admitted to practice in the United States District Court for  the Western Districts of Kentucky and Tennessee as well as all courts of the State of Tennessee.

Rebecca is a member of the Kentucky Bar Association, Tennessee Bar Association, 1st Judicial Circuit Bar Association, Obion County Bar  Association, and Weakley County Bar Association. She resides in South Fulton, Tennessee with her husband, Bo Biehslich, and daughter,  Averie Catherine.
